If it's on the SAT, it's in this book. Cracking the SAT, 2011 Edition, includes:

-Access to 5 full-length practice tests - 4 in the book and 1 online

-Practice questions with detailed explanations

-Updated and exclusive "Hit Parade" of most frequently seen SAT vocabulary

-Expert advice on how to tackle and ace the essays

-Practical information the what, when, where, and how of the SAT

-Key information about SAT strategies and myths

-Thorough review of all topics covered, including essay-writing techniques and a focused grammar review

-Planning and organization tips to get you all the way to test day!
